American Funds 2025 Target Date Retirement Income Fund Class A is a mutual fund that invests across a diversified mix of American Funds—including growth, equity-income, balanced, and fixed income funds—with an increasing emphasis on fixed income and income-generating investments as it approaches and passes its 2025 target date.
